Section 5

Read the statement and confirm or don’t confirm it by ‘yes’ or ‘no’

  1. The process of substitution is presented in English by substantivization

  2. By distribution of an element we understand the sum of its total environments

  3. Syntagmatic and paradigmatic relations are correspondingly referred to as ‘in absentia’ and ‘in praesentia’

  4. The privative opposition is presented by a marked and an unmarked terms

  5. Traditional classification of Parts of Speech is based on the criteria: semantic, morphological and synthetic

  6. The opposite of ‘adjectivization’ is ‘nominalization’

  7. The category of voice counts two categorial meanings: Active and Passive

  8. Free’ and ‘bound’ morphemes are distinguished on the basis of dependence

  9. The weak term of the privative opposition is used in a narrower range of contexts than the strong term
